Output 212ddb160ded92b246405b688707abf7dda53a7cebcf721f1a2fe28af4b0a3b8:2

value
35285000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c559af60ebb33be22fd695551e828e47c908875 OP_EQUAL
address
MBwaWqEYaoyQx1fdyo1H5skrRaiKWNmYPf
transaction
212ddb160ded92b246405b688707abf7dda53a7cebcf721f1a2fe28af4b0a3b8
spent
true